Mobile-First Design: The Future of Modern Web Development
As the use of mobile devices continues to surge, the way websites are designed and developed has undergone a significant shift. Mobile-first design has emerged as a crucial approach in modern web development, ensuring that websites are optimized for the growing number of users accessing the internet via smartphones and tablets. This article explores the concept of mobile-first design and why it’s essential in today’s digital landscape.
What is Mobile-First Design?
Mobile-first design is a web development strategy that prioritizes the mobile user experience when creating a website. Instead of starting with a desktop design and scaling down to fit smaller screens, mobile-first design begins with the smallest screen size and then adapts the design for larger screens, such as tablets and desktops. This approach ensures that the website is fully functional, user-friendly, and visually appealing on mobile devices before expanding to other formats.
Key Characteristics of Mobile-First Design:
- Simplified Navigation: Mobile-first designs focus on streamlined navigation that is easy to use on small screens. This often involves using mobile-friendly elements like hamburger menus, touch-friendly buttons, and minimalistic layouts.
- Content Prioritization: Since screen space is limited on mobile devices, content is carefully prioritized to display the most important information first. This ensures that users get immediate access to the key elements without having to scroll or search extensively.
- Optimized Performance: Mobile-first designs prioritize speed and performance, reducing the size and complexity of web pages to ensure quick load times on mobile networks. This often involves optimizing images, minimizing code, and leveraging techniques like lazy loading.
Why Mobile-First Design is Crucial for Modern Web Development
- The Growing Dominance of Mobile Usage:
- Mobile Traffic: In recent years, mobile devices have overtaken desktops as the primary means of accessing the internet. Statistics show that a significant majority of web traffic now comes from smartphones and tablets, making it imperative for websites to cater to these users.
- User Expectations: Today’s users expect seamless browsing experiences across all devices, particularly mobile. A website that doesn’t perform well on mobile is likely to frustrate users, leading to higher bounce rates and lower engagement.
- Improved User Experience:
- Accessibility: Mobile-first design ensures that all users, regardless of their device, have access to the same content and features. This inclusivity is key to providing a consistent and satisfying user experience.
- Faster Load Times: Websites designed with mobile-first principles are often faster because they are optimized for the constraints of mobile networks. Faster load times improve user satisfaction and can lead to higher conversion rates.
- Enhanced SEO and Search Rankings:
- Google’s Mobile-First Indexing: Google has shifted to mobile-first indexing, meaning it primarily uses the mobile version of a website for indexing and ranking. Websites that are not optimized for mobile are likely to suffer in search engine rankings, reducing visibility and traffic.
- SEO Benefits: A mobile-first design naturally aligns with many SEO best practices, such as fast loading times, responsive design, and a focus on user experience. This can lead to better search rankings and increased organic traffic.
- Future-Proofing Your Website:
- Adapting to Emerging Technologies: As new devices and technologies emerge, a mobile-first approach ensures that your website is adaptable and ready to meet future demands. This flexibility is crucial in a rapidly evolving digital landscape.
- Catering to a Global Audience: Mobile devices are often the primary means of internet access in many parts of the world, particularly in emerging markets. A mobile-first design allows your website to reach and engage with a global audience more effectively.
Mobile-first design is no longer just an option; it’s a necessity in modern web development. By prioritizing the mobile experience, developers can create websites that are faster, more user-friendly, and better optimized for search engines. As mobile usage continues to dominate, adopting a mobile-first approach is essential for staying competitive and meeting the expectations of today’s internet users. Whether you’re building a new website or redesigning an existing one, mobile-first design should be at the forefront of your strategy